SKU Management involves the systematic tracking, categorization, and optimization of individual product variants within a company’s inventory. Each SKU is assigned a unique identifier (e.g., "12345-XXL-BLK") to differentiate products by size, color, brand, or packaging.
The concept emerged in the 1970s with barcode technology, enabling businesses to track SKUs efficiently. Modern advancements include AI-driven analytics for real-time optimization.
Transportation Management encompasses the planning, execution, and optimization of goods movement across supply chains. It focuses on minimizing costs, improving delivery times, and reducing environmental impact.
The field evolved post-deregulation of trucking industries in the 1980s, followed by digital tools like TMS in the late 1990s.
| Aspect | SKU Management | Transportation Management |
|-----------------------|----------------------------------------|-----------------------------------------|
| Focus | Inventory tracking and optimization | Logistics movement and delivery |
| Scope | Internal (warehouses, stores) | External (inter-warehouse, last-mile) |
| Technology | ERP, POS systems, RFID | TMS, GPS, IoT sensors |
| Challenges | Data accuracy, obsolescence risk | Route inefficiency, carrier reliability |
| Time Horizon | Short- to medium-term (inventory) | Real-time and long-term (delivery) |
